pub struct A2uiDataField {
pub field_type: String,
pub label: Option<String>,
pub required: bool,
}Expand description
Data model field definition for A2UI data binding.
Fields§
§field_type: StringField type.
label: Option<String>Human-readable label.
required: boolWhether this field is required.
Trait Implementations§
Source§impl Clone for A2uiDataField
impl Clone for A2uiDataField
Source§fn clone(&self) -> A2uiDataField
fn clone(&self) -> A2uiDataField
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for A2uiDataField
impl Debug for A2uiDataField
Source§impl<'de> Deserialize<'de> for A2uiDataField
impl<'de> Deserialize<'de> for A2uiDataField
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Auto Trait Implementations§
impl Freeze for A2uiDataField
impl RefUnwindSafe for A2uiDataField
impl Send for A2uiDataField
impl Sync for A2uiDataField
impl Unpin for A2uiDataField
impl UnwindSafe for A2uiDataField
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more